Understanding Financial Inclusion
Financial inclusion refers to the accessibility of financial services to individuals and businesses, particularly those in underserved communities. Fintech is playing a significant role in expanding access to these services.
Technological Solutions for Accessibility
Fintech companies are developing mobile banking solutions that enable users in remote areas to access financial services easily. This technology is critical in regions where traditional banking infrastructure is lacking.
Microfinance and Peer-to-Peer Lending
Microfinance initiatives and peer-to-peer lending platforms are providing credit to individuals and small businesses that would otherwise be excluded from the formal financial system.
Education and Financial Literacy
Many fintech companies are addressing financial literacy through educational resources and tools that empower users to make informed financial decisions. By enhancing knowledge, fintech can foster greater financial well-being.
